Traditional Andros sweets in Chora

Description

Kallivroussis Patisserie stands in Chora, the main town of Andros, keeping the techniques of old-school pastry-making very much alive. In the island's tradition, sweets weren't part of daily life. They were prepared for feasts and special occasions, using the finest ingredients an Andriot household could offer.

The counter brings together the classic sweets of Andros (amygdalota, kaltsounia, pastitsakia and the refreshing soumada drink) alongside the cosmopolitan cakes born in the workshop of Andriot master Dimitrios Galanos: Sokolatina, Nougatina, Almond, Meringue, Glaso, Truffle, Mille-feuille and handmade chocolates.

The process is patient and consistent. It begins with the careful preparation of nuts, moves through the base, and ends with assembling each piece so it reaches the display case fresh and authentic.

The shop also takes orders for weddings, baptisms and private events, with handmade creations, sponge cake (pantespani), soumada and bonbonnieres.
